IONQ Stock Today: Revenue Triples, 2026 Outlook Tops – February 26
IonQ stock is in focus after the company reported FY2025 revenue of $130 million, up 202% year over year, and issued a 2026 revenue outlook of $225–$245 million that beat expectations. Shares of IONQ reacted to the stronger growth path, even as management guided to a wider 2026 adjusted EBITDA loss of $310–$330 million. Q4 and FY2025 Highlights
IonQ delivered $130.0 million in GAAP revenue for FY2025, a 202% jump that exceeded guidance by about 20%, confirming rapid demand for quantum computing access and services. Management credited enterprise wins and cloud marketplace traction. The company’s update validated stronger execution heading into 2026. While growth accelerated, profitability remains a work-in-progress. The company guided 2026 adjusted EBITDA to a loss of $310–$330 million as investments scale. Liquidity reads well on recent ratios, with a current ratio near 8.73 and a cash ratio around 2.48, supporting runway for R&D and hiring. Investors should balance growth against cash burn and the path to gross margin expansion.
IonQ stock rallied after the report on February 25, 2026, as investors focused on sustained momentum and a higher 2026 revenue bar. Sentiment improved despite the larger loss outlook, reflecting confidence in bookings and partnerships. Coverage noted a strong immediate response to the beat and guide. 2026 Outlook and What It Means
Management set a 2026 revenue outlook of $225–$245 million, well above prior expectations. The range implies continued enterprise adoption across cloud channels and growing use cases in optimization and simulation. For long-term holders, the outlook signals a clearer scale curve, which can support better unit economics once utilization and productivity rise across deployed systems.
IonQ forecast a 2026 adjusted EBITDA loss of $310–$330 million, signaling a heavy investment year. Recent ratios show R&D and SG&A well above revenue as the platform scales. The focus now is converting a larger sales pipeline, raising gross margins, and curbing unit costs as hardware, control systems, and software tools standardize across customer workloads.

SkyWater Acquisition and Execution Risks
IonQ’s pending SkyWater acquisition could deepen control over fabrication and packaging, improve supply alignment, and reduce production risk over time. Tighter integration may also boost yield learning and timelines for roadmap upgrades. Terms were not disclosed here, but investors will watch for closing updates, capex needs, and any margin impact as manufacturing processes scale.
